How to Fix a Vauxhall Key Fob That Has Stopped Working

It can be a real problem when a car key fob fails to function. This can cause frustration and expensive repairs. There are several methods to fix the vauxhall replacement key keyfob which isn't functioning.

holding-car-keys-woman-in-formal-clothes-is-indoo-2021-12-27-15-52-03-utc-min-scaled.jpgOne solution to this issue is to change the battery. This usually resolves the issue.

Push the button on the keyfob several times. This might be enough to reset the system and restore functionality. If this doesn't work you can try using a spare key to open the door.

A dead battery is a common problem. You can usually find a replacement online if this is the problem. A quick search will usually bring you to an YouTube video that guides you through the process of replacing the battery on your key fob. Be sure that the new battery fits your Vauxhall model.

Key fobs have electronic circuitry as well as sensitive components. They are susceptible to damage when they are impacted by water or a sharp force. Another common issue that you may encounter with your vauxhall remote is a defective chip. This is a small piece of metal inside the key fob. It transmits a signal to your car's immobiliser when you push the button. If the signal isn't received by the immobiliser the car won't start even if you have the right key.

If your car key fob isn't working, there are some things to be looking for. It is worth checking your battery first. The device may not be working because of a dead battery. If this is the situation, replacing the battery will likely fix the issue.

It's also worth checking the buttons on your device to determine whether they're broken or stuck. Since a fob gets lots of use and often is prone to being jostled around, it's not uncommon for buttons to become damaged or stuck. You can gently jiggle the buttons to check if they are loose. Older Vauxhall models have key fobs which are split into two pieces. It is easy to lose the chip if they're taken apart. However, modern models have the key transponder integrated into the remote PCB, and will not be lost if you take them apart. If your car is equipped with a smart key system, you can use the fob to lock and unlock your car without pressing any buttons. Depending on the model of vehicle, you can also use it to start and stop the engine. The key fob is also equipped with a microchip that transmits signals to the immobiliser system. If the signal isn't what the immobiliser would expect it will not allow the engine to start. The key fob is reprogrammable to work with other vehicles.
